#d6773d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6773d is composed of 83.9% red, 46.7%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 22.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 53.9%. #d6773d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ffee7a with #ad0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#d6773d color description : Moderate orange.
#d6773d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6773d has RGB values of R:214, G:119,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.71,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14055229.

Shades and Tints of #d6773d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cf4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6773d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8885 is the less saturated color, while #fa6e19 is the most saturated one.
